From source file:org.apache.droids.protocol.http.DroidsHttpClient.java

@Override
protected AuthSchemeRegistry createAuthSchemeRegistry() {
    AuthSchemeRegistry registry = new AuthSchemeRegistry();
    registry.register(AuthPolicy.BASIC, new BasicSchemeFactory());
    registry.register(AuthPolicy.DIGEST, new DigestSchemeFactory());
    return registry;
}

From source file:org.apache.calcite.avatica.remote.AvaticaCommonsHttpClientImpl.java

@Override
public void setUsernamePassword(AuthenticationType authType, String username, String password) {
    this.credentials = new UsernamePasswordCredentials(Objects.requireNonNull(username),
            Objects.requireNonNull(password));

    this.credentialsProvider = new BasicCredentialsProvider();
    credentialsProvider.setCredentials(AuthScope.ANY, credentials);

    RegistryBuilder<AuthSchemeProvider> authRegistryBuilder = RegistryBuilder.create();
    switch (authType) {
    case BASIC:/*from  ww  w .  j av a2  s . c om*/
        authRegistryBuilder.register(AuthSchemes.BASIC, new BasicSchemeFactory());
        break;
    case DIGEST:
        authRegistryBuilder.register(AuthSchemes.DIGEST, new DigestSchemeFactory());
        break;
    default:
        throw new IllegalArgumentException("Unsupported authentiation type: " + authType);
    }
    this.authRegistry = authRegistryBuilder.build();
}
